    Announcing Golf Select

    We are pleased to announce the formation of a new club in Ottawa called Golf Select. This is a joint venture between three well known Ottawa companies Corporate Golf, GolfXtra and Reservation Masters.

    As individual companies we have always strived to provide quality, service and value to our customers. Golf Select further strengthens our position as it will allow our members to have more choice than ever before.

    With Golf Select, you will now have more membership options. In addition to the standard offering of each individual club you can now join the newly formed Golf Select club with access to over 65 courses. Presently, negotiations are underway to allow Golf Select members to gain access to additional courses in the Ottawa area and the Laurentians.

    As with all important business decisions, we will work closely with our members to ensure a smooth transition process. As a member of Golf Select you can be assured of the same quality and value that you have come to expect.

    Hi,

    All restrictions will be streamlined accross all sites... I can confrim that Mont-Cascades will most likely be after 12:00 on weekends as it always has been. Vieux Moullins restrictions are likely to change once we enter into an agreement with them for 2015. As for Larimac including a Cart. GolfXtra and RM had Larrimac in 2014 GX included the cart for 9 and 18 holes and RM did not. We try and negotiate the best deal possible four our members and through past statistical usage Larrimac has proven to be frequented more when the cart is included for a mere 4-7$ more per round.

    We make agreements throughout the off-season with each individual course therefore it is imposible to come out with an "set-in-stone" price list at this time. Golf season might be over soon but we don't take much of the winter off

    Being based out of Quebec GolfXtra has to charge a slightly higher tax (1.975% higher) rate therefore we simply take the hit and lower our membership rates and per round rates accordingly. But for advertising purposes it is simpler to have a streamlined price accross the board.
